使用 binaryformatter 反序列化 [英] Deserialization with binaryformatter
问题描述
我有一个程序可以序列化一个对象并通过网络发送它:
I have a program that serializes an object and sends it over a network:
TcpClient client = new TcpClient();
client.ReceiveTimeout = 10000;
client.SendTimeout = 10000;
IPEndPoint serverEndPoint = new IPEndPoint(IPAddress.Parse("127.0.0.1"), 8888);
client.Connect(serverEndPoint);
BinaryFormatter binaryformatter = new BinaryFormatter();
NetworkStream networkStream = client.GetStream();
if (networkStream.CanWrite)
{
binaryformatter.Serialize(networkStream, kort);
}
另一方面,我接收并反序列化代码:
And on the other side I receive and deserialize the code as such:
TcpClient tcpClient = (TcpClient)client;
tcpClient.SendTimeout = 10000;
tcpClient.ReceiveTimeout = 10000;
NetworkStream clientStream = tcpClient.GetStream();
try
{
if (clientStream.CanRead)
{
BinaryFormatter binaryformatter = new BinaryFormatter();
binaryformatter.Binder = new AllowAllAssemblyVersionsDeserializationBinder();
Kort tempkort = (Kort)binaryformatter.Deserialize(clientStream);
SetImage(tempkort);
}
}
catch (SerializationException e)
{
MessageBox.Show("Failed to deserialize. Reason: " + e.Message);
throw;
}
finally
{
clientStream.Close();
tcpClient.Close();
}
但是当我反序列化时,我收到了关于缺少程序集的错误:
But when I deserialized I got this error about an assembly missing:
Server.exe 中发生类型为 System.Runtime.Serialization.SerializationException
的未处理异常附加信息:无法找到程序集客户端,版本 = 1.0.0.0,文化 = 中性,PublicKeyToken =空'.
"An unhandled exception of type
System.Runtime.Serialization.SerializationException
occurred in Server.exe Additional information: Unable to find assembly 'Client, Version=1.0.0.0, Culture=neutral, PublicKeyToken=null'.
我用这个解决了:
sealed class AllowAllAssemblyVersionsDeserializationBinder : SerializationBinder
{
public override Type BindToType(string assemblyName, string typeName)
{
String currentAssembly = Assembly.GetExecutingAssembly().FullName;
// In this case we are always using the current assembly
typeName = "Server.Kort";
assemblyName = currentAssembly;
// Get the type using the typeName and assemblyName
Type typeToDeserialize = Type.GetType(String.Format("{0}, {1}",
typeName, assemblyName));
return typeToDeserialize;
}
}
但现在我尝试这样做,我不断收到错误消息:
But now that I try to do it, I keep getting an error that says:
Server.Kort
类型的对象无法转换为 Server.Kort+kortvalör
类型."
"Object of type
Server.Kort
cannot be converted to typeServer.Kort+kortvalör
."
我不知道如何解决它.
推荐答案
发送方的 Kort
类必须包含一个嵌套类型的实例(可能是一个 enum
?) 称为 kortvalör
.而且,由于 BinaryFormatter
序列化 public &private fields 而不是属性,嵌套类型可能对外界完全不可见,但仍会被序列化.
The class Kort
on the sending side must contain an instance of a nested type (perhaps an enum
?) called kortvalör
. And, since BinaryFormatter
serializes public & private fields instead of properties, the nested type could be completely invisible to the outside world, but still get serialized.
例如,我能够使用具有以下类的活页夹重现您的异常 Server.Kort 类型的对象无法转换为 Server.Kort+kortvalör 类型"
:
For instance, I was able to reproduce your exception "Object of type Server.Kort cannot be converted to type Server.Kort+kortvalör"
using your binder with the following class:
[Serializable]
public class Kort
{
// Private enum that is invisible to the outside world.
enum kortvalör
{
Zero,
One,
Two,
Three
}
kortvalör valör = kortvalör.Three;
public int Value
{
get
{
return (int)valör;
}
set
{
// Check to make sure the incoming value is in a valid range.
var newvalör = (kortvalör)value;
if (Enum.IsDefined(typeof(kortvalör), newvalör))
valör = newvalör;
else
valör = default(kortvalör);
}
}
}
反序列化上面的类时,您的绑定器将被调用两次,一次使用 Kort
的 typeName
- 然后使用类型名称 "MyClientNamespace.Kort+kortvalör"
.由于您的活页夹忽略传入的 typeName
并返回 typeof(Kort)
,这将失败.
When deserializing the class above, your binder will be called twice, once with the typeName
for Kort
-- and then once with the typename "MyClientNamespace.Kort+kortvalör"
. Since your binder ignores the incoming typeName
and returns typeof(Kort)
, this fails.
您有几个选项可以解决这个问题:
You have a few options to solve this problem:
将您的类
Kort
提取到共享 DLL 中,并将其与发送和接收应用程序链接.然后问题就解决了.
Extract your class
Kort
into a shared DLL and link it with both the sending and receiving applications. Then the problem goes away.
在发送和接收应用程序中创建 Kort
引用的所有类型的副本——包括私有嵌套类型——并在你的 SerializationBinder
.文章 高级二进制序列化:反序列化一个对象的差分类型The One It was Serialized Into 有一个例子说明如何做到这一点.
Create duplicates of all types referenced by Kort
in both the sending and receiving applications -- including private nested types -- and remap the type names appropriately inside a smarter version of your SerializationBinder
. The article Advanced Binary Serialization: Deserializing an Object Into a Different Type Than the One It was Serialized Into has an example of how to do it.
考虑使用不同的序列化格式来序列化属性而不是私有字段.BSON 是一种选择.Protobuf-net 是另一个.
Consider using a different serialization format that serializes properties rather than private fields. BSON is one option. Protobuf-net is another.
